Gerald of Wales, Nest, gender and power

This chapter considers Gerald of Wales’s portrayal of Nest in more detail in order to consider the specific contexts in which she appears in Gerald’s narrative. This takes account of Gerald’s view of women more generally as well as focussing on specific portrayals of women in order to consider how his views about gender, conquest and war were shaped by his attitude to women.
